Rammstein Mutter
Finally got hold of Rammstein and thought I'd go for the album Mutter because I already really like Sonne.
Not disappointed with the album either - begins very strong and although it does fizzle a little towards the end, the overall mix of heavy guitars with periodic orchestra, acoustic interludes, and industrial loops, makes it a really great work IMO. Anyone else enjoy this, and if so, any other strong Rammstein album recommendations? (As an aside, the kids really like it, too - they love the way the German sometimes shows it's relationship to English, not least with Sonne, such as the counting numbers at the intro, then the chorus sounding the same in German as in English. ).
